Improving Education through Natural Language Processing Projects for Enhanced Teaching and Learning Experience

Introduction:

Natural Language Processing (NLP) is transforming the education sector by revolutionizing teaching and learning experiences. With its ability to understand, interpret, and generate human language, NLP projects in education offer personalized learning, adaptive feedback, and language support to students. NLP algorithms can analyze language patterns and tailor instruction to meet individual needs, while also providing instant feedback for improvement. Additionally, NLP facilitates language learning and translation processes, breaks down language barriers, and enhances cross-cultural communication. By automating text analysis and content curation, NLP saves time for educators and recommends relevant resources to students. Moreover, NLP powers natural language interfaces and intelligent tutoring systems, making technology more accessible and effective in online learning environments. However, ethical considerations and challenges, such as data privacy, fairness, and inclusivity, must be addressed for the responsible use of NLP in education. As NLP continues to advance, it is expected to further enhance the educational landscape and foster the growth of learners worldwide.

Full Article: Improving Education through Natural Language Processing Projects for Enhanced Teaching and Learning Experience

Title: Enhancing Teaching and Learning with Natural Language Processing Projects

Introduction:
Natural Language Processing (NLP) is a branch of artificial intelligence that focuses on the interaction between computers and human language. It has gained increasing interest in the educational sector, where it has the potential to revolutionize traditional teaching and learning methods by providing personalized learning, adaptive feedback, language support, and more. This article explores the benefits, challenges, and future implications of integrating NLP projects into educational practices.

You May Also Like to Read  Unveiling the Potential of Natural Language Processing in Contemporary Educational Initiatives

1. Personalized Learning and Adaptive Feedback:
NLP algorithms can analyze students’ language patterns to identify their strengths, weaknesses, and learning styles. Educators can utilize this information to tailor instruction and content, providing personalized learning experiences. Additionally, automated grading systems based on NLP can offer instant feedback to students, enabling them to address their weaknesses in real-time and improve their learning outcomes.

2. Language Learning and Translation:
NLP plays a crucial role in supporting language learning by facilitating vocabulary acquisition, grammar understanding, and language fluency. It can evaluate pronunciation, syntax, and semantics, providing targeted feedback for improvement. NLP also enables real-time translation, breaking down language barriers and promoting cross-cultural communication and collaboration among learners from diverse backgrounds.

3. Text Analysis and Content Curation:
NLP assists educators in effectively analyzing and organizing large volumes of educational content. Text analytics tools can extract relevant information, summarize articles, and identify key concepts, saving time and effort. Moreover, NLP recommends personalized educational resources based on students’ interests, proficiency level, and learning objectives, enhancing their access to engaging materials.

4. Natural Language Interfaces and Intelligent Tutoring Systems:
NLP integration has led to the development of natural language interfaces and intelligent tutoring systems. Natural language interfaces enable students to interact with technology in everyday language, making it more accessible for learners of all ages and expertise levels. Intelligent tutoring systems utilize NLP algorithms to provide personalized instruction and support, engaging students in interactive conversations and adapting to their individual learning pace.

5. Ethical Considerations and Challenges:
While NLP offers numerous benefits, ethical considerations must be addressed. Data privacy and security are paramount, ensuring confidentiality and compliance with privacy regulations. Additionally, bias in NLP algorithms when assessing students’ work must be monitored and mitigated for fair outcomes. NLP projects should also prioritize inclusivity, accommodating diverse learning styles and accessibility requirements.

You May Also Like to Read  From Rule-Based Models to Deep Learning: Unveiling the Progression of Natural Language Processing in AI

6. Future Implications and Conclusion:
Integrating NLP projects into educational practices has the potential to significantly enhance teaching and learning experiences. The combination of human expertise and NLP technology creates a dynamic learning environment. However, ethical considerations, including data privacy, fairness, and inclusivity, must be addressed to ensure responsible use. As NLP continues to advance, the educational landscape will evolve, benefiting both educators and students worldwide.

Conclusion:
Natural Language Processing projects have the potential to transform education by providing personalized learning experiences, adaptive feedback, language support, and efficient content curation. However, ethical considerations, including data privacy and fairness, must be prioritized. The integration of NLP technology with human expertise will create a collaborative and effective learning environment, fostering the growth and development of learners worldwide.

Summary: Improving Education through Natural Language Processing Projects for Enhanced Teaching and Learning Experience

Enhancing Teaching and Learning with Natural Language Processing Projects

Natural Language Processing (NLP) has gained significant popularity in education, transforming traditional teaching practices. NLP enables personalized learning experiences by identifying individual strengths and weaknesses through language analysis. It also provides adaptive feedback, benefiting students in real-time. Additionally, NLP supports language learning and translation processes, improving fluency and cross-cultural communication. Through text analysis, educators can curate educational content effectively, saving time and effort. NLP also enables natural language interfaces and intelligent tutoring systems, making technology accessible to all students. However, ethical considerations, such as data privacy, fairness, and inclusivity, must be addressed. Overall, NLP projects have the potential to revolutionize education, fostering effective learning environments worldwide.

Frequently Asked Questions:

1. What is Natural Language Processing (NLP)?
Natural Language Processing (NLP) is a field of artificial intelligence that focuses on enabling computers to understand, interpret, and manipulate human language. It involves developing algorithms and models that analyze and process textual data, allowing machines to handle tasks like language translation, sentiment analysis, chatbot interactions, and information extraction.

You May Also Like to Read  Introduction to Python and Natural Language Processing: A Comprehensive Guide

2. How does Natural Language Processing work?
NLP systems use a combination of techniques from linguistics, machine learning, and computer science to understand and process natural language. These systems typically involve preprocessing steps like tokenization, where text is divided into smaller units like words or characters. Then, algorithms analyze these units to analyze grammatical structure, decipher the meaning of words and phrases, classify text, or even generate human-like responses.

3. What are some practical applications of Natural Language Processing?
Natural Language Processing has numerous practical applications across various industries. It is commonly used in chatbots and virtual assistants to provide automated customer support and answer user queries. Additionally, NLP enables sentiment analysis, allowing companies to gauge public sentiment towards their products or services. It also powers language translation, information retrieval, and text summarization systems, making it valuable for tasks like document analysis, search engines, and content generation.

4. What are the main challenges in Natural Language Processing?
Despite its many advancements, NLP still faces several challenges. One of the major challenges lies in the ambiguity and complexity of human language. Words can have multiple meanings, context matters, and language evolves over time. NLP models need to account for these variations and adapt to different domains or languages. Additionally, training NLP models requires large amounts of annotated data, which can be time-consuming and expensive to acquire.

5. How can Natural Language Processing benefit businesses?
Natural Language Processing can offer several benefits to businesses. By automating tasks like customer support and information retrieval, NLP can improve efficiency and reduce costs. It also aids in understanding customer feedback and sentiment, helping companies better gauge user satisfaction and make data-driven decisions. Moreover, NLP enables the extraction of valuable insights from large volumes of textual data, enabling companies to gain a competitive edge by analyzing market trends, customer preferences, and industry-specific information.